Output 3eefca176119b31e753ff8b6b2513a83f4e03d3444a99d9cedb0615dcb131310:18

value
21346
script pubkey
OP_0 OP_PUSHBYTES_20 d37ba80d07da8ea456c033dec34acbcf063e5777
address
bc1q6da6srg8m282g4kqx00vxjkteurru4mhr90nnl
transaction
3eefca176119b31e753ff8b6b2513a83f4e03d3444a99d9cedb0615dcb131310
confirmations
49741
spent
true